毕业论文论文范文课程设计实践报告法律论文英语论文教学论文医学论文农学论文艺术论文行政论文管理论文计算机安全
您现在的位置: 毕业论文 >> 论文 >> 正文

单片机数字温度计设计电路图和汇编程序 第4页

更新时间:2009-7-13:  来源:毕业论文
单片机数字温度计设计电路图和汇编程序 第4页
温度传感器设计

一、概述
    DS18B20温度传感器是一种改进型智能温度传感器,与传统的热敏电阻等测温元件相比,它能直接读出被测温度,并且可根据实际要求通过简单的编程实现9~12位的数字值读数方式。DS18B20的性能特点如下:
   ●独特的单线接口仅需要一个端口引脚进行通信;
   ●多个DS18B20可以并联在惟一的三线上,实现多点组网功能;
   ●无须外部器件;
   ●可通过数据线供电,电压范围为3.0~5.5V;
   ●零待机功耗;
   ●温度以9或12位数字;
   ●用户可定义报警设置;
   ●报警搜索命令识别并标志超过程序限定温度(温度报警条件)的器件;
   ●负电压特性,电极接反时,温度计不会因发热而烧毁,但不能正常工作;
二、DS18B20的外形和内部结构
1、DS18B20引脚定义:
DS18B20的外形及引脚如图3.3所示,
引脚功能详细描述如表3.1所示
图3.3
表3.1 DS18B20详细引脚功能描述
名称 引脚功能描述
GND 地信号
DQ 数据输入/输出引脚。开漏单总线接口引脚。当被用着在寄生电源下,也可以向器件提供电源。
VDD 可选择的VDD引脚。当工作于寄生电源时,此引脚必须接地。
2、DS18B20内部结构
DS18B20内部结构如图3.6,它主要由四部分组成:64位光刻ROM、温度传感器、存储器、非挥发的温度报警触发器TH和TL。
(1)、光刻ROM
光刻ROM中的64位序列号是出厂前被光刻好的,它可以看作是该DS18B20的地址序列码。64位光刻ROM的排列是:开始8位(28H)是产品类型标号,接着的48位是该DS18B20自身的序列号,最后8位是前面56位的循环冗余校验码(CRC=X8+X5+X4+1)。光刻ROM的作用是使每一个DS18B20都各不相同,这样就可以实现一根总线上挂接多个DS18B2的。
   
图3.6 DS18B20内部结构图 
(2)、DS18B20的温度传感器
DS18B20中的温度传感器可完成对温度的测量,以12位转化为例:用16位符号扩展的二进制补码读数形式提供,以0.0625℃/LSB形式表达,其中S为符号位。这是12位转化后得到的         表3.2 DS18B20温度值格式表
12位数据,存储在DS18B20D的
两个8比特的RAM中,二进制中
的前5位是符号位,如果测得的温度大于0,这5位为0,只要将测得的数值乘以0.0625即可得到实际温度;如果温度小于0,这5位为1,测到的数值需要取反加1再乘于0.0625即可得到实际温度。
例如+125℃的数字输出为07D0H,+25.0625℃的数字输出为0191H,-25.0625℃的数字输出为FF6FH,-55℃的数字输出为FC90H。
(3)、DS18B20温度传感器的存储器
     DS18B20温度传感器的内部存储器包括一个高速暂存RAM和一个非易失性的可电擦除的EEPRAM,后者存放高温度和低温度触发器TH、TL和结构寄存器
①、配置寄存器
DS18B20配置寄存器各字节意义如表3.3下:
表3.3  DS18B20寄存器中各位内容
B BIT7 B BIT6 B BIT5 B BIT4 B BIT3 B BIT2 B BIT1 B BIT0
TTM RR1 RRO 11 11 11 11 11
其中,低五位一直都是"1",TM是测试模式位,用于设置DS18B20在工作模式还是在测试模式。在DS18B20出厂时该位被设置为0,用户不要去改动。R1和R0用来设置分辨率,如表3.4所示:(DS18B20出厂时被设置为12位)
表3.4 温度分辨率设置表
RR1 RRO 分分辨率 温度最大转换时间
00 00 99位 993.75ms
00 11 110位 1187.5ms
11 00 111位 3375ms
11 11 112位 7750ms②、高速暂存存储器
     高速暂存存储器由9个字节组成,其分配如表3.5所示。当温度转换命令发布后,经转换所得的温度值以二字节补码形式存放在高速暂存存储器的第0和第1个字节。单片机可通过单线接口读到该数据,读取时低位在前,高位在后,数据格式如表1所示。对应的温度计

上一页  [1] [2] [3] [4] [5] [6] [7] [8] [9] [10] 下一页

单片机数字温度计设计电路图和汇编程序 第4页下载如图片无法显示或论文不完整,请联系qq752018766
设为首页 | 联系站长 | 友情链接 | 网站地图 |

copyright©youerw.com 优文论文网 严禁转载
如果本毕业论文网损害了您的利益或者侵犯了您的权利,请及时联系,我们一定会及时改正。